Current First-Line Treatment Options

stimulant medications effective adhd treatments

Nearly all clinical guidelines in 2025 continue to recommend central nervous system stimulants as the primary pharmacological treatment for ADHD. You’ll find two main categories of stimulant medications: methylphenidate formulations (like Concerta and Ritalin) and amphetamine-based options (such as Adderall XR and Vyvanse). A recently developed inhaled amphetamine form provides symptom relief within 10-15 minutes of administration. These medications work by stimulating brain cells to produce more neurotransmitters that are naturally deficient in ADHD patients.

These medications demonstrate effectiveness in 70-80% of ADHD patients, quickly improving core symptoms of inattention and hyperactivity. Your doctor will carefully consider long-term effects while selecting the most appropriate medication, taking into account your individual needs and potential side effects. Multiple formulation options, including extended-release versions, are available to boost medication adherence. Non-stimulant alternatives like atomoxetine and guanfacine provide additional treatment options for those who don’t respond well to stimulants. While stimulants remain the standard primary treatment, they’re most effective when combined with behavioral interventions and educational support.

Non-Stimulant Medications and Their Role

While stimulant medications remain the primary treatment for ADHD, non-stimulant options play an essential role in managing patients who can’t tolerate or don’t respond adequately to stimulants.

Two main classes dominate the non-medication field: selective norepinephrine reuptake inhibitors (SNRIs) like atomoxetine and viloxazine, and alpha-2 adrenergic agonists such as guanfacine ER and clonidine ER. These medications offer favorable safety profiles, particularly for patients with substance use concerns or anxiety disorders. While they take longer to show effects (4-8 weeks) and may present patient adherence challenges, they’re valuable alternatives when stimulants aren’t suitable. Side effects like drowsiness, low blood pressure, and nausea should be carefully monitored in patients. These medications are often prescribed when there are concerns about stimulant diversion in patients. The newer medication viloxazine, marketed as Qelbree, received FDA approval in 2021.

You’ll find non-stimulants particularly useful as either standalone treatments or as complementary therapy. They can effectively address symptoms during early morning and evening hours, with some options providing additional benefits for sleep problems and tics.

Key Factors in Medication Selection

medication selection for adhd treatment

The selection of appropriate ADHD medication requires careful consideration of multiple clinical factors that influence treatment success. You’ll find that symptom severity, life stage, and coexisting conditions play pivotal roles in determining the preferred treatment approach. Professional clinicians utilize visual reference guides to review FDA-approved medication options with patients. The process of designing an ideal treatment plan can be time-consuming and complex.

Your healthcare provider will conduct an individualized risk assessment, evaluating potential contraindications and side effect susceptibility. If you’ve previously tried ADHD medications, your medication response history will guide future treatment decisions. Non-responders to one stimulant class may benefit from switching to another medication category. Medications like Vyvanse and Atomoxetine provide sustained coverage with reduced crash potential.

You’ll need to weigh the benefits of extended-release formulations for all-day coverage against short-acting options for flexible dosing. When there’s high risk for misuse or significant side effects, your provider may recommend non-stimulant alternatives or prodrug formulations that offer better safety profiles.

Treatment Outcomes and Success Rates

improved outcomes with adhd medication

Extensive clinical data demonstrates that ADHD medications markedly reduce core symptoms and improve long-term outcomes across multiple life domains. You’ll find compelling evidence from large-scale studies showing notably lower rates of self-harm, substance abuse, criminal behavior, and transport accidents among medicated individuals. The trial emulation method provided robust scientific validation of medication benefits.

Analysis of 148,581 cases reveals that medication use correlates with reduced initial risks in four out of five negative outcomes. Recent research shows ADHD prescriptions increased nearly 10% annually across 64 countries between 2015-2019. While population-wide outcomes continue to improve with increased prescription rates, adherence challenges can impact treatment success. You’ll need consistent monitoring and dose optimization to achieve ideal results. Current data shows that stimulant medications offer the strongest protective effects, though individual response varies. Regular assessment and personalized treatment approaches remain essential for maintaining long-term benefits and managing potential side effects.

How Long Does It Typically Take to Find the Right ADHD Medication?

You’ll typically need 3-12 weeks for your initial medication trial duration, though finding the perfect match can take longer. Your dosage adjustment timeline usually involves weekly or biweekly adjustments to balance effectiveness with side effects. While most patients respond to inaugural treatments, you might need to try different medications if the initial one isn’t effective. Factors like your metabolism, co-existing conditions, and medication tolerability can extend this process.

Can ADHD Medications Be Safely Combined With Antidepressants or Anxiety Medications?

Yes, you can safely combine ADHD medications with antidepressants or anxiety medications, but it requires careful medical supervision. You’ll need close monitoring for potential medication interactions, particularly when using stimulants with SSRIs or atomoxetine with antidepressants. Your doctor will likely make dosage adjustments for combination therapy to minimize side effects. While these combinations aren’t strictly contraindicated, you’ll need regular check-ups to monitor blood pressure, mood changes, and other potential side effects.
